With the rapid development of the global e-commerce market, more and more people are beginning to get involved in the cross-border e-commerce field, hoping to earn a considerable income by selling products online. However, the profitability of cross-border e-commerce varies from person to person and is affected by many factors. This article will explore the question of how much money you can make in a month by doing cross-border e-commerce. 1. Potential opportunities of cross-border e-commerce Cross-border e-commerce refers to sellers selling products through online platforms, involving cross-border transactions in different countries and regions. This model provides sellers with opportunities to expand their markets and customer base. Some successful cross-border e-commerce sellers are able to achieve impressive sales performance in a short period of time, but some sellers may need longer to build brands and market share. 2. What do you need to do cross-border e-commerce? Product selection: It is crucial to choose products that are hot-selling and in demand. Understand the consumption habits and trends of the target market and choose products that are suitable for cross-border sales. Market research: Understand competitors and market conditions, and develop appropriate pricing and marketing strategies. Supply chain management: ensure the stability and efficiency of the supply chain and meet customer needs in a timely manner. Cross-border logistics: Choose a reliable logistics partner to ensure that products can be delivered to their destination safely and quickly. Marketing strategy: Use social media, advertising and other channels to attract target audiences and increase brand awareness. Customer Service: Provide excellent customer service to build good customer relationships and gain word-of-mouth and repeat purchases. 3. Diversity of cross-border e-commerce profits How much money you can make in a month from cross-border e-commerce is related to multiple factors. First, the seller's product selection and positioning determine the market competitiveness. Second, marketing strategies and brand promotion will affect sales. In addition, the seller's management ability, market insight, and cooperative relationship with suppliers are also important factors affecting profitability. It should be noted that cross-border e-commerce is different from traditional offline sales. It requires sellers to have certain Internet skills and market insights. At the beginning, it may take more time and effort, and there may also be some risks and challenges. |
